2 5s 2t 2uv wx yz 2{ 2| } ~ ~  s    2X   w  ! w O  2 !{ 2 2  q  w  entityManager!Ljavax/persistence/EntityManager;RuntimeVisibleAnnotationsLorg/jboss/seam/annotations/In;themesLjava/util/List; Signature/Ljava/util/List;themeLorg/msh/tb/entities/UITheme;()VCodeLineNumberTableLocalVariableTablethis!Lorg/msh/tb/uitheme/ThemeManager; getThemes()Ljava/util/List; StackMapTable1()Ljava/util/List;createThemeUrl()Ljava/lang/String;$Lorg/jboss/seam/annotations/Factory;valuethemeurlscopeLorg/jboss/seam/ScopeType;SESSION getThemeUrl1(Lorg/msh/tb/entities/UITheme;)Ljava/lang/String;request'Ljavax/servlet/http/HttpServletRequest; selectTheme userLoginLorg/msh/tb/entities/UserLogin;userLorg/msh/tb/entities/User;getTheme()Lorg/msh/tb/entities/UITheme;restoreUserThemegetDefaultThemeiteminstance#()Lorg/msh/tb/uitheme/ThemeManager;setTheme (Lorg/msh/tb/entities/UITheme;)V setThemeId(Ljava/lang/Integer;)VidLjava/lang/Integer; getThemeId()Ljava/lang/Integer; SourceFileThemeManager.java!Lorg/jboss/seam/annotations/Name; themeManager'Lorg/jboss/seam/annotations/AutoCreate; @A :; 67 from UITheme  H ]^ ST   %javax/servlet/http/HttpServletRequestjava/lang/StringBuilder L /public/themes/ L L >?error org/msh/tb/entities/UserLoginjava/lang/RuntimeExceptionUser not logged in @ org/msh/tb/entities/UITheme eforg/msh/tb/entities/User   theme-selected _A `^ GH   org/msh/tb/uitheme/ThemeManager ljava/lang/Objectjava/util/Iteratorjava/lang/Integerjavax/persistence/EntityManager createQuery-(Ljava/lang/String;)Ljavax/persistence/Query;javax/persistence/Query getResultList isSystemTheme()Z javax/faces/context/FacesContextgetCurrentInstance$()Ljavax/faces/context/FacesContext;getExternalContext'()Ljavax/faces/context/ExternalContext;#javax/faces/context/ExternalContext getRequest()Ljava/lang/Object;getContextPathappend-(Ljava/lang/String;)Ljava/lang/StringBuilder;getPathtoStringorg/msh/tb/application/App getComponent&(Ljava/lang/String;)Ljava/lang/Object;(Ljava/lang/String;)Vmerge&(Ljava/lang/Object;)Ljava/lang/Object;getUser()Lorg/msh/tb/entities/User;persist(Ljava/lang/Object;)V org/jboss/seam/contexts/ContextsgetSessionContext#()Lorg/jboss/seam/contexts/Context;org/jboss/seam/contexts/Contextremovejava/util/Listiterator()Ljava/util/Iterator;hasNextnextisDefaultThemeget(I)Ljava/lang/Object;org/jboss/seam/Component getInstance'(Ljava/lang/String;Z)Ljava/lang/Object;find7(Ljava/lang/Class;Ljava/lang/Object;)Ljava/lang/Object;getId!256789:;<=>? @AB/*CD EFGHB[ ****C'()D  EFI<JKLB3 **C3D  EF8MNsOPeQRSTB9+ 0 MY,++C=>?4AD  UV9EF9>?I4WLBr*L+ Y***+* +M*,!M,* *,"#$%&C6 JK MOP!S5V@YEZS[[\e^o`D rEF_XYE-Z[I  \]^BK**'*Cij kD EFI _AB6L+*+!M*,(* **)Cs u vw&{-|5}D Z[6EF -XYI &\`^B7**+L+,+-M,.,**/C$&)D a?7EFI  b cdB" 012CefB>*+C DEF>?ghBj + ***+3C D EF ijI klBJ* *4CD EFI@mno8pNsqr